Recognizing Various Kinds Of Moles: When To Be Worried The root cause of a new mole that appears in adulthood isn't well recognized. Melanoma causes are well researched, however there's little study on what causes benign moles. If you have darker skin or dark hair, your moles might be darker than those of individuals with fairer skin. If a new mole appears when you're older, or if a mole changes in appearance, you need to see a skin specialist to ensure it's not malignant.

If you see adjustments in a mole's shade, height, dimension, or shape, you should have a dermatologist (skin physician) assess it. You likewise need to have moles checked if they hemorrhage, ooze, itch, or soften or unpleasant. A typical mole Targeted cryotherapy is normally smaller than regarding 5 millimeters wide (regarding 1/4 inch, the size of a pencil eraser). It is rounded or oval, has a smooth surface with a distinct side, and is often dome-shaped.

You have a boosted risk if you have had skin cancer cells previously, have a family members background of skin cancer, or have a weak immune system. UV light doesn't trigger all melanomas, particularly those that take place in position on your body that do not obtain direct exposure to sunlight. This implies that other aspects may contribute to your risk of melanoma. Cancer malignancy occurs when something adjustments healthy and balanced melanocytes into cancer cells. Melanocytes are skin cells that make pigment that gives skin its color. Even when they transform shade, nevertheless, they are benign.
